Political Culture in Multi-Ethnic Societies Emphasis on Comparing the Kurds in Iran and Iraq

During the past century, there has been a growing demand for democracy among the public of many countries. But mass demand does not automatically bring a transition to democratic rule; in addition such transition presents democracy's advocates with difficult challenges. Iran is one of the countries in which demand for democracy has been growing and is now widespread. Nevertheless, despite great efforts made by many members of the public, Iran has not made a successful transition to democracy.This paper examines political culture of ethnic groups of Kurds (in Iran and Iraq) and Fars (Iran) and also impact of ethnic factor on the typology of their political culture. We will examine such political culture in the framework of the global measures of political culture as developed by Inglehart and Welzel (2005, 2009). Analyzing a survey of the adult population of the Kurd and Fars ethnic groups, we find relatively similar strong emphasis on emancipative value between Iranian groups of Kurds and Fars, and also strong and meaningful deference between the Iranian and the Iraqi Kurds. We did not find significant relationships between ethnicity and democratic political culture or emancipative value.
